Ticket: locked vault blocking notification fan-out work. Context for the new contractor: the Driftrelay fan-out service applies backpressure when subscriber queues exceed 10k entries; we need the tuning configs to adjust shed thresholds, but those live in the ops vault, which auto-locked after three failed attempts last Friday. Do not retry blindly — a fourth failure triggers a 24h lockout. Steps: confirm the vault status page shows "sealed," then unseal using the standard flow. The recovery passphrase you need is below.

vault phrase of tajef-faduf = casox-ralius-julir

**Action item (P2):** The Lumenbird password reset revamp shipped last sprint, but the postmortem flagged that reset tokens weren't invalidated after a second request — that's how the Tuesday incident snowballed. If you're on call and see a spike in reset-related auth errors, check the token TTL dashboard first before paging the identity team. Full remediation checklist and rollback steps live on the internal wiki page here.

runbook for tagug-hafog: https://jira.lumiclabs.internal/projects/pages/pages/9773c0d8

## Runbook: Flaky DNS in the Burrowmint cluster

Every few weeks, pods in Burrowmint start failing lookups for internal services — usually when the caching resolver gets wedged after a config reload. Quick fix: bounce the resolver pods one at a time, not all at once, or you'll cause a thundering herd. If that doesn't clear it, flush the stale entries via the Denmother admin API, which needs an internal key. Here's the one currently in rotation.

app token of fajop-fahif = qvz4-AnML

Subject: Memtrace cut-over complete

Team,

Cut-over to Memtrace v2 for GPU memory profiling finished last night. Old v1 agents are disabled; any tickets referencing v1 dashboards should be closed as resolved-by-migration. Sampling overhead is now under 2% and allocation traces include kernel names. Known gap: profiles older than 30 days were not migrated. Point customers at the v2 docs for setup questions. For reference when troubleshooting, the agent now runs with the following configuration.

settings of bagaf-bawip:
[aldax]
port = 5000
region = south-4
host = aldax.brasklabs.corp
team = brivan
timeout_ms = 2000
retries = 2